What Is a Breach of Business Contract?
A business contract outlines the rights and obligations of each party to that contract. When a party does not live up to the terms of the contract, they are in “breach” of that contract. When this happens, you can file a lawsuit. You will need to prove that you lived up to your end of the deal, and that the breach of contract is causing you harm, such as financial losses. There may be several types of compensation and remedies available in a breach of contract lawsuit.
What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Breach of Business Contract Lawyer?
You should contact a lawyer if you believe someone breached their contract with you or if you are worried you will not be able to fulfill your contractual obligations. The following are examples of scenarios where a contract may be in breach:
- You purchased 1,000 versions of a glass product from another business, but they shipped you 1,000 metal products.
- You own a commercial space, and the tenant is late on rent payments.
- As a general contractor, you contract with a subcontractor to perform specific tasks on a construction project by a certain date, and they are six months behind schedule.
- You contract with a cleaning company to keep your business location clean on a set schedule, and they stop showing up.
How Can a Lawyer Help Me With a Breach of Business Contract?
A business contract lawyer can determine if a contract has been breached. They can help you decide the best option for protecting your financial interests. Your lawyer can then represent you in mediation, settlement negotiations, or in court. If you are being sued for breach of contract, a lawyer can build a strong defense, including arguing that the contract is not legally valid.
